Business Manager March 9, 2018 Wavy, kinky, spirals and beach waves are many different curl patterns that people have. All styles of curls are all natural and all lovely, that is why taking care of these curls is important.
One important thing to do when taking care of your curls is to figure out what your hair needs so you can choose the right products that will help keep it healthy. Is it dry, have a lot of moisture, is it frizzy or does it have so many different things going on? Asking yourself these questions and figuring out what your curls need to help steer you to those products that will protect and define those curls. If your hair is dry, one product that can help bring out the moisture is either moisturizer that is designed for curls or just coconut oil. Keeping those natural oils and moisture in your hair is one important thing to do. Also, using products that are specifically designed for curly hair and is SPF free will help our hair grow, keep the moisture and have the defining curls many of us desire. Washing your hair too much can strip out the natural oils and moisture in your hair and make it frizzy and dry. Make sure when you wash your hair it is at least once a week and use shampoo and conditioner that can help repair your damaged hair. Once done washing, don’t towel dry. This will cause your hair to frizz and dry out. Once you wash your hair, apply moisturizer or leave in conditioner to keep that frizz away. Last thing to remember is to not brush your hair, especially when it is dry; this will cause frizz and damage your hair. When washing your hair, use a wide tooth comb or your fingers to comb through your hair when you have the conditioner in. Also, stay away from heat because this can cause major damage to your curls and the curl pattern you have. Use light heat or just stay natural. Curly hair is beautiful, show it off! These tips will help your curls be beautiful and healthy. |
